Definition Of Microblading?
Microblading is a semi-permanent eyebrow tattoo that uses tiny, single hairs to make eyebrows look more natural. With a special needle, pigmented ink is put under the skin to shape a feathery brow. Typical microblading, unlike traditional tattoos, fades over time and often needs to be touched up for the best results.
What Is A Microblader?
A microblader is a trained professional who does semi-permanent tattooing on eyebrows. A special needle is used by microbladers to make hair strokes that look as real and natural as possible. They also work with new clients to design brows that meet their needs and tastes and give them a look they want. Microbladers can change how people look in ways traditional tattooing can’t achieve.

How To Become A Microblader?
The path to becoming a microblader requires dedication, skill, and knowledge. A comprehensive facial anatomy, microblading, and safety training program are required for certification. Once you get certified, you can start giving professional services to people who want to change their eyebrows. - State regulations on microblading
All states have different regulations regarding the practice of microblading eyebrows. Before providing services, microbladers should familiarize themselves with their state’s laws and rules. This will ensure that they follow the rules and give their clients good results without getting in trouble with the law.
- Equipment and supplies needed
To do professional microblading, you must get a few different equipment and supplies. These include sterilized needles, pigments, numbing creams, practice skin, and other necessary products. To ensure client safety, you must follow sanitation protocols.

- Cost of training programs
The cost of microblading training programs can vary depending on the length and level of instruction. Generally, programs range in fees from $250 – $2,900.
